    Informationen zur Lagerung

    Store at -20°C for one year from date of receipt. After reconstitution, at 4°C for one month.
    It can also be aliquotted and stored frozen at -20°C for six months. Avoid repeated freeze-thaw cycles.

    Hintergrund

    Synonyms: Regulator of G-protein signaling 3,RGS3,C2PA,Rgs3,

    Tissue Specificity: Detected in embryos from E8.5-16.5 in cortical ventricular zone, dorsal root ganglia and cerebellar primordia. Isoform 3 is detected in testis and in spermatocytes from newborn mice. Levels increase and reach a maximum after 21 days, after this they decrease again. Long isoforms are widely expressed. .

    Background: RGS3 (Regulator of G Protein Signaling 3), is a protein that in humans is encoded by the RGS3 gene. Chatterjee et al. (1997) studied RGS3, the largest member of the RGS family then identified. Mouse Pdz-Rgs3 can mediate signaling from the ephrin-B cytoplasmic tail. By radiation hybrid mapping, Chatterjee et al. (1997) assigned the RGS3 gene to chromosome 9q31-q33. Lu et al. (2001) showed that Sdf1, a chemokine with a G protein-coupled receptor, and Bdnf are chemoattractants for cerebellar granule cells, and that Sdf1 chemoattraction is selectively inhibited by soluble ephrin-B receptor. This inhibition could be blocked by a truncated Pdz-Rgs3 protein lacking the RGS domain.

    Sequence Similarities: Contains 1 PDZ (DHR) domain.
